Explore a groundbreaking perspective on biology in this thought-provoking lecture by SFI External Professor Brandon Ogbunu from Yale University. Delve into the concept of "Lyfe," a multidimensional approach to understanding biological systems that goes beyond traditional genomics. Examine how this new framing incorporates the influence of history, context, environment, nonlinearity, and narrative in biological processes. Discover how the age of genomics has revolutionized biological and biomedical research, while also highlighting the limitations and misconceptions that have arisen. Gain insights into the complexities of disease, the origin of species, and the origins of life through this innovative lens. Challenge conventional thinking and explore a more holistic understanding of biology that embraces context and complexity.
